Why You Need an Asbestos Attorney Lawyer

A mesothelioma lawyer can help asbestos victims receive financial compensation. Victims need legal representation from national firms that specialize in asbestos cases.

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er should provide a free case assessment to determine eligibility for compensation. The top mesothelioma lawyers also operate on a contingency basis. This helps maximize the amount of compensation a client receives.

1. Experience

If you or someone you love suffers from mesothelioma, asbestosis or any other asbestos-related illness it is crucial to find an experienced lawyer to help you obtain compensation. Asbestos victims can seek damages to cover their financial losses from the businesses that exposed them to asbestos-containing toxic.

Asbestos victims have limited time to file a claim, or risk being denied legal actions. A New York asbestos case lawyer can assist you in filing your claim within the deadlines set by law and ensure that all applicable laws are followed.

Mesothelioma lawyers have experience with the complex rules and regulations that surround asbestos litigation. They also have the skills required to gather evidence and build a compelling case before judges and juries. A top-rated attorney will have a track record of helping clients receive full and fair compensation for losses.

Many of the nation's top mesothelioma law firms have offices in New York, including Weitz & Luxenberg, Cooney & Conway and Simmons Hanly Conroy. They have a team of attorneys and paralegals who can assist you make an asbestos lawsuit in the state where it is most likely to succeed.

Asbestos litigation has national reach, and the majority of large mesothelioma firms have an international reach. However, it is essential to choose an asbestos lawyer who has an office in your area and is able to meet with you in person, if you are able. Local offices can help you feel more comfortable discussing your case. They can also make the process simpler because they take away some of the stress associated from traveling.

Ask candidates about their asbestos settlement litigation experiences when you interview them. Find out the firm's strategy for each case and how it intends to fight on your behalf. Find out who will be managing your case. Case managers who are not lawyers are typically employed by large companies. Also discover how quickly they respond to phone and email messages.

A mesothelioma settlement or verdict can pay for medical bills as well as lost wages, home care costs as well as travel expenses, funeral and burial costs, and other losses. Many victims receive millions of dollars in compensation.

4. Flexibility

Workers diagnosed with asbestos-related diseases or mesothelioma can seek compensation for the companies who exposed them to the carcinogen. Compensation can cover future and past medical expenses loss of income along with pain and suffering as well as funeral costs.

A mesothelioma lawyer can help you identify all parties accountable for your damages and assist you through the settlement or litigation process. Asbestos-related illnesses often involve complex legal issues and can take a long time to finish. A good attorney will fight for you and your loved ones until justice is achieved.

The best mesothelioma lawyers will have the expertise and resources necessary to secure the maximum value of your case. You can trust that an attorney who has fought for asbestos victims is the ideal choice for handling your claim.

Asbestos lawyers are known to win millions of dollars in settlements for their clients. They also have been successful in obtaining significant verdicts in court. Some mesothelioma lawyers specialize in asbestos-related cases, while others have a wide range of practice areas and specialize in representing people with different types of illnesses.

Once you've compiled the list of potential candidates, you can schedule an interview with them personally. Bring your medical records, your work history and any other pertinent documents to the interview. Ask the lawyers what they anticipate your case to go and what the typical time frame is for the resolution. Also, you should inquire about fees and costs. Mesothelioma lawyers typically charge a contingency fee which means they will receive a percentage of any amount you receive.
